Scale Hill is in Huddersfield and in Kirklees district. HD2 2PD is located in the Greenhead electoral ward, within the English Parliamentary constituency of Huddersfield. This postcode has been in use since 1980-01-01.

Safety

Is Scale Hill Street dangerous?

Over the last 12 months, the overall crime rate around Scale Hill was 87.1 per 1,000 residents, which is 14.8% lower than the Ashbrow average. The most reported crime type was Violence and sexual offences.

Scale Hill has the 43rd lowest crime rate of 86 local areas in Ashbrow and the 547th highest crime rate of 1,334 local areas in Kirklees .

Violent and sexual offences accounted for around 66.1 crimes per 1,000 residents and have been falling year on year. Over the last decade, overall crime has fallen by about -36.4%.
